The violent rotation gripping U.S. equities has chased professional investors back into small-cap stocks.

In just two weeks, hedge fund positioning in Russell 2000 Index mini futures went from the most bearish in six years to the most bullish in four months. It’s the biggest about-face on record, according to Commodity Futures Trading Commission data compiled by Bloomberg that goes back to 1994.
